Chicago police are investigating a fatal stabbing and subsequent fire at a residence in the Logan Square area. The accused is a 45-year-old woman who allegedly attacked three minors. One of the children, identified as a 4-year-old, died from injuries sustained during the assault.
A neighbor, Angie Perez, expressed profound grief over the incident, stating, “It was devastating. No one wants to hear about a loss of life, especially involving a child.â€ÂÂ
Emergency services were first dispatched to the home on the morning of July 4th due to a reported medical issue. Upon arrival, officers discovered a fire that obscured the horrific scene inside. An unnamed officer recounted, “I heard a child calling for assistance from a basement window. There was visible blood.â€ÂÂ
The Cook County Medical Examiner’s Office confirmed that Jordan Wallace, the 4-year-old, was stabbed multiple times in the chest and later succumbed to his injuries at the hospital.
The other two children suffered severe injuries. A 13-year-old girl had critical wounds to her face, chest, and back, while a 10-year-old boy was stabbed in the right arm.
A nearby resident, Juan Miranda, added, “It’s sad because today is a celebration. This brings sorrow.â€ÂÂ
The fire, which started in the house, spread to the adjacent property, causing roof damage and hospitalizing two people due to smoke inhalation. Three police officers also experienced smoke-related health issues.
“These lives have been shattered. There is no future happiness left for them amid this tragedy,†Perez remarked.
The woman remains in custody. Authorities did not disclose any relationship between the suspect and the victims but described the event as a domestic incident involving violence.
